Off of headlights for a moment.

Alan made reference to "ambient light" and I believe that was aimed (pun 
intended) at outside lighting.  For "cockpit" lighting at night, I prefer to

have the dash lights turned to a low level - especially on the road.  Around

town, I might turn them up to the 50% level.

I see SO MANY drivers with the dash on full bright (including my wife).  To 
me, I want to see (mainly) outside at night.  The bright dash lights become 
a distraction that I don't want.  I still can't convince her of that and 
always have to turn the dash lights down whenever I get into her car at 
night.

Do others feel like I do?  That bright dash lights actually interfere with 
the ability to see outside at night....
